We define the multiples of 99/43 as the product of any integer multiplied by 99/43. Therefore, to create a list of multiples of 99/43 we start by multiplying 99/43 by one, then we multiply 99/43 by two, then we multiply 99/43 by three, and so on.

To multiply a fraction by an integer, we leave the denominator alone and multiply the numerator by the integer. It is impossible to give you a list of all multiples of 99/43 because the list goes on forever. However, here is the math to calculate the beginning list of multiples of 99/43.
